1965 Ferrari 500 Superfast vs. 2005 Mercedes-Benz C

To start off, 2005 Mercedes-Benz C is newer by 40 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1965 Ferrari 500 Superfast.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1965 Ferrari 500 Superfast would be higher. At 4,963 cc (12 cylinders), 1965 Ferrari 500 Superfast is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1965 Ferrari 500 Superfast (396 HP @ 6500 RPM) has 258 more horse power than 2005 Mercedes-Benz C. (138 HP @ 1800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1965 Ferrari 500 Superfast should accelerate faster than 2005 Mercedes-Benz C.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1965 Ferrari 500 Superfast weights approximately 20 kg more than 2005 Mercedes-Benz C.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1965 Ferrari 500 Superfast (475 Nm @ 4750 RPM) has 160 more torque (in Nm) than 2005 Mercedes-Benz C. (315 Nm @ 1800 RPM). This means 1965 Ferrari 500 Superfast will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2005 Mercedes-Benz C.

Compare all specifications:

1965 Ferrari 500 Superfast 2005 Mercedes-Benz C
Make Ferrari Mercedes-Benz
Model 500 Superfast C
Year Released 1965 2005
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 4963 cc 2148 cc
Engine Cylinders 12 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 396 HP 138 HP
Engine RPM 6500 RPM 1800 RPM
Torque 475 Nm 315 Nm
Torque RPM 4750 RPM 1800 RPM
Engine Compression Ratio 8.8:1 18.0:1
Fuel Type Gasoline Diesel
Top Speed 290 km/hour 215 km/hour
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Manual
Number of Seats 2 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 1540 kg 1520 kg
Vehicle Length 4830 mm 4530 mm
Vehicle Width 1780 mm 1730 mm
Vehicle Height 1290 mm 1430 mm
Wheelbase Size 2650 mm 2860 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 90 L 62 L
